test-qobject-input-visitor: Avoid format string ambiguity
When visitor_input_test_init_internal()'s argument @ap is null, then @json_string is interpreted literally, else it's gets %-escapes interpolated. This is awkward. One caller always passes null @ap, and the others never do. Lift the building of the QObject into the callers, where it can be done without such ambiguity.
